Nissan IC Forklifts California

Nissan IC Forklifts California

The Platinum II IC or internal combustion lift truck provides greater horsepower and torque suitable for a range of tough outdoor or indoor settings. This particular machinery could keep your operation highly productive and running smoothly. The Platinum II could be powered by Diesel, Dual Fuel with Gas/LP, Liquid Propane or Gas. The fuel management system LP/Gas offered by Nissan optimizes engine operation in order to offer excellent fuel economy and reduced exhaust emissions.

IC or internal combustion lift trucks burn fuel in engines similar to car engines. These models are the most common choice for outdoor use because electric models are not able to be utilized safely in the rain. Moreover, only internal combustion lift trucks are able to handle the biggest loads. Like for instance, if you need more than 15,000 lbs. capacity, you would certainly require an internal combustion engine.

Internal combustion lift trucks run on diesel fuel, liquid propane, CNG which is compressed natural gas and gas. Typically, the operating expenses are usually lowest for diesel and highest for gasoline. CNG and propane fuels come in somewhere in the middle. Numerous individuals choose their machinery based on existing equipment and vehicles available. For example, if you currently have fuel storage and utilize diesel vehicles, it truly makes sense to go with diesel forklifts as well.

IC forklifts provide a huge advantage with their ability to refuel on the fly: they can be filled up easily at a gas pump or with a new propane canister and your lift truck is ready to continue working in no time. These models are less expensive to buy initially than electric lift trucks but really cost much more per hour to run.

The internal combustion forklift would stand up far better to misuse over the electric lift truck models. Specifically, these machines are utilized to tow or push loads as opposed to driving and lifting. Generally, they have better top speeds and acceleration. In outdoor applications, this can truly be a huge advantage.
